Update on the Boy who Loves Transit

Back in January, Sir Mildred Pierce posted a link to a fantastic Harper's Magazine article about Darius McCollum, a man with Asperger's Syndrome. In Mr. McCollum, the condition manifested itself as an intense fascination with the New York City Subway System, which eventually led him to impersonating transit personnel. Sadly, the Transit Authority didn't exploit McCollum's intricate knowledge of the transit system. Instead, he has now been sentenced to a prison term.
